The Creative pathway consists of three set programmes:

• English Literature and Language
• Film Studies
• Art and Design

The study of English Language and Literature is an excellent choice for students who have enjoyed both areas of English at GCSE. You will study a novel, a biography, and a selection of plays.

The Film Studies programme involves the in-depth study of film, and allows for a deep understanding of it as an art form. Students will develop evaluation and critical thinking skills, and will be challenged as to the ways they think about a range of issues including representation of race or gender. The programme also includes a creative production element.

The Art programme encourages investigation, analysis and creativity. It offers opportunities to work across a range of mediums such as media, photography and installation art. You will be encouraged to develop as a high level thinker and creative interpreter. Underpinning your programme will be the development of vital drawing skills.

Entry Requirements

Entry requirements for our A Level programmes are a minimum of 5 GCSEs at grade 4 and above to include English and maths. Some courses may also have additional entry requirements. These will be discussed with you at your interview.

Assessment

All A Level course is assessed by examination at the end of year 2. There will be ongoing assessment of progress, including practical assessment throughout the duration of the course.

Some vocational A Level pathways are assessed through a mixture of examination and coursework.
